Which food has less impact on blood sugar?
Smoked Ham, Hard Salami And Pepperoni With Provolone Cheese On A Hoagie Roll
Advancepierre Foods Inc.Ham Pinwheels With Black Forest Ham And Provolone Cheese
Taylor Fresh Foods, Inc.Comparing Key Nutrients
| Nutrient | Smoked Ham, ... | Ham Pinwheel... |
|---|---|---|
| Carbs | 88.0g | 29.0g |
| Sugars | 8.0g | 3.0g |
| Fiber | 3.9g | 1.0g |
| Protein | 44.0g | 33.0g |
| Fat | 27.0g | 25.0g |
Estimated Blood Sugar Response
Smoked Ham, Hard Salami And Pepperoni With Provolone Cheese On A Hoagie Roll vs Ham Pinwheels With Black Forest Ham And Provolone Cheese: Significant difference in blood sugar impact. Smoked Ham, Hard Salami And Pepperoni With Provolone Cheese On A Hoagie Roll has extremely high impact (BSI 100.0) compared to Ham Pinwheels With Black Forest Ham And Provolone Cheese's very high impact (BSI 53.7). Smoked Ham, Hard Salami And Pepperoni With Provolone Cheese On A Hoagie Roll contains 59.0g more carbs per serving, Smoked Ham, Hard Salami And Pepperoni With Provolone Cheese On A Hoagie Roll provides 2.9g more fiber. Ham Pinwheels With Black Forest Ham And Provolone Cheese is the better choice for diabetic meal planning.
